Classification and rigidity of self-shrinkers in the Mean curvature flow
Abstract
In this paper, we first use the method of Colding and Minicozzi [5] to show that K. Smoczyk's classification theorem [16] for complete self-shrinkers in higher codimension also holds under a weaker condition. Then as an application, we give some rigidity results for self-shrinkers in arbitrary codimension.
